.wpseo_fig_menu_box .wpseo_text{text-align:right;color:#246134;position:relative}i.fa{font-size:30px;padding-left:20px;padding-right:20px;padding-top:10px;padding-bottom:10px;color:#246134;margin-bottom:0!important}.wpseo_fig_menu_switch_button{display:inline-block;border:1px solid #246134;border-radius:50px}.wpseo_fig_switch_button_list,.wpseo_fig_switch_button_box{display:inline-block}.wpseo_fig_switch_button_list{border-radius:50px}.wpseo_fig_switch_button_box{border-radius:50px}.wpseo_fig_switch_button_box.active,.wpseo_fig_switch_button_list.active,.wpseo_fig_switch_button_box.active i.fa,.wpseo_fig_switch_button_list.active i.fa{background-color:#246134;color:#fff;border-radius:50px}.wpseo_fig_view_page div#pac-container{width:80%;display:inline-block;position:relative}.wpseo_fig_view_page div#pac-container input{width:100%;display:inline-block;background:#fff;border:1px solid #246134}.wpseo_fig_view_page div#pac-container:after{content:"\f002";position:absolute;right:7px;font-family:'Font Awesome 5 Free';font-weight:600;top:7px;color:#246134}.action-map{font-size:12px;margin-top:30px;cursor:pointer;color:#246134;font-weight:600;text-decoration:underline}.wpseo_fig_view_page .no-store-found{font-size:16px}.wpseo_fig_view_page li:first-child{}.wpseo_fig_view_page .card-body .wpseo-label-val,div#widget-locator .row.wpseo_result .card .wpseo-label-val{display:inline-block;padding:0 5px 0 5px;text-align:center;margin-bottom:10px;margin-left:10px;font-size:12px;text-transform:uppercase;border-radius:5px;font-weight:700}#content .wpseo_fig_view_page .wpb_text_column .wpb_raw_html .wpb_wrapper,#content .wpseo_fig_view_page .wpb_text_column .wpb_raw_html .wpb_wrapper div{margin-bottom:0!important}#content .wpseo_fig_view_page .wpb_text_column .wpb_raw_html{text-align:right}.wpseo_fig_view_page .card{padding:0 10px;margin-bottom:20px!important;min-height:215px}.wpseo_fig_view_page .card-body{box-shadow:1px 1px 4px #b9b9b9;border-radius:15px}.wpseo_fig_view_page h5.card-title a{color:#246134!important}.wpseo_fig_view_page h5.card-title{background:#fbfbfb;color:#246134!important;font-size:16px;padding:8px 0;padding-left:10px;margin-bottom:0}.wpseo_fig_view_page ul.list-group.list-group-flush{margin-left:10px;list-style:none;font-size:12px;line-height:15px}.wpseo_fig_view_page li.list-group-item{margin-bottom:10px}.wpseo_fig_view_page a.btn.btn-primary{display:inline-block;width:100%;border-bottom-right-radius:15px;border-bottom-left-radius:15px;color:#fff;text-align:center;font-size:12px;padding:3px 0}.wpseo_fig_view_page .row.wpseo_result{margin-top:40px}.wpseo_fig_view_page .info-sede-container{position:relative}.wpseo_fig_view_page .map-click{position:absolute;bottom:0;right:10px;color:#246134;line-height:normal;font-size:10px;cursor:pointer;text-decoration:underline}.wpseo_fig_view_page .map-click i{font-size:12px;display:block;text-align:center}#wpseo_fig_list_view .vc_tta-panel,#wpseo_fig_box_view .vc_tta-panel{margin-bottom:25px}#wpseo_fig_box_view{display:none}#wpseo_fig_list_view .vc_tta-panel-title .vc_tta-title-text,#wpseo_fig_list_view .vc_tta-controls-icon::after,#wpseo_fig_list_view .vc_tta-controls-icon::before,#wpseo_fig_box_view .vc_tta-panel-title .vc_tta-title-text,#wpseo_fig_box_view .vc_tta-controls-icon::after,#wpseo_fig_box_view .vc_tta-controls-icon::before{color:#fff!important;border-color:#fff!important;font-family:'Montserrat'}#wpseo_fig_list_view .vc_tta-controls-icon-position-left .vc_tta-controls-icon,#wpseo_fig_box_view .vc_tta-controls-icon-position-left .vc_tta-controls-icon{right:50px!important;left:unset}#wpseo_fig_list_view .vc_tta-color-grey.vc_tta-style-classic .vc_tta-panel .vc_tta-panel-heading,#wpseo_fig_box_view .vc_tta-color-grey.vc_tta-style-classic .vc_tta-panel .vc_tta-panel-heading{border-color:#246134;background-color:#246134;color:#fff;border-radius:15px}#wpseo_fig_list_view .vc_tta-color-grey.vc_tta-style-classic .vc_tta-panel.vc_active .vc_tta-panel-heading,#wpseo_fig_box_view .vc_tta-color-grey.vc_tta-style-classic .vc_tta-panel.vc_active .vc_tta-panel-heading{border-color:#246134;background-color:#246134;color:#fff;border-top-left-radius:15px;border-top-right-radius:15px;border-bottom-left-radius:0;border-bottom-right-radius:0}#wpseo_fig_list_view .vc_tta-color-grey.vc_tta-style-classic .vc_tta-panel.vc_active .vc_tta-panel-body,#wpseo_fig_box_view .vc_tta-color-grey.vc_tta-style-classic .vc_tta-panel.vc_active .vc_tta-panel-body{border-color:#246134;border-bottom-left-radius:15px;border-bottom-right-radius:15px;padding-left:46px}#wpseo_fig_list_view .vc_tta-panel-body,#wpseo_fig_box_view .vc_tta-panel-body{border-color:#246134;background-color:#fff}#wpseo_fig_list_view .vc_tta-panel-body p,#wpseo_fig_box_view .vc_tta-panel-body p{font-family:'Montserrat';text-transform:underline!important;font-size:18px;font-weight:700}#wpseo_fig_list_view .vc_tta-panel-title,#wpseo_fig_box_view .vc_tta-panel-title{font-size:22px}#wpseo_fig_list_view .wpb_content_element,#wpseo_fig_box_view .wpb_content_element{margin-bottom:15px;margin-top:15px}.single-wpseo_centro_fig .wpseo-label-val{display:inline-block;text-align:center;font-size:13px;padding:0 10px 0 10px;text-transform:uppercase;border-radius:5px;font-weight:700}.single-link .book-now-click{position:relative;float:right;margin-bottom:10px!important;bottom:0;right:10px;background-color:#246134;color:#fff!important;padding:2px 10px 2px 10px;border-radius:22px;line-height:normal;font-size:12px;line-height:22px;cursor:pointer;text-decoration:underline}.floating-book-now{top:40%;position:fixed;display:block;right:0;background-color:#246134;border:2px solid #fff;color:#fff!important;padding:10px 5px 10px 15px;border-radius:25px 0 0 25px;line-height:normal;font-size:20px;line-height:28px;cursor:pointer;z-index:10;text-decoration:underline}.row.wpseo_result .card .btn{background-color:#707070;border-color:#246134;width:100%}.home-to-search{text-align:center;font-size:14px;padding-top:0}.offertabox{background:#246134;color:#fff!important}.offertabox .wpb_content_element{margin-bottom:0!important}.offertabox p{color:#fff!important}.offertabox h1,.offertabox h2,.offertabox h3,.offertabox h4,.offertabox h5,.offertabox h6{color:#fff!important;font-family:Dancing\ Script;font-weight:400;font-style:normal}.wpseo_centri_correlati_container{display:flex}.wpseo_centri_centro_correlato{display:inline-block;width:22%;padding:15px;vertical-align:top}.wpseo_centri_centro_correlato .title{color:#246134;padding-bottom:8px;font-size:16px;font-weight:600}.wpseo_centri_centro_correlato .line-address{font-weight:normal;font-size:12px}.wpseo_centri_centro_correlato .cta-link{color:#246134;font-size:16px;font-weight:600;text-align:right}.wpseo_single_centro_info .wpb_column.vc_column_container.vc_col-sm-8{padding-right:10px!important;padding-left:10px!important;text-align:left}.wpseo_centro_fig-template-default .offerta-centro-container{display:flex;align-items:stretch;justify-content:space-between;background-color:#dbe5dd;padding:0;margin-left:-15px;margin-right:-15px;margin-bottom:30px;position:relative;width:70%}.wpseo_centro_fig-template-default .offerta-centro-icon-container{background-color:#1e6938;border-radius:10px 0 0 10px;display:flex;align-items:center;justify-content:center;text-align:center;padding:0}.wpseo_centro_fig-template-default .offerta-centro-icon-bg{background-color:#1e6938;height:100%;display:flex;align-items:center;justify-content:center;padding:15px;border-radius:10px 0 0 10px}.wpseo_centro_fig-template-default .offerta-centro-icon{font-size:40px;color:#dbe5dd}.wpseo_centro_fig-template-default .offerta-centro-text{font-size:16px;color:#1e6938;font-weight:500;flex-grow:1;padding:10px}.wpseo_centro_fig-template-default h3.cta-btn-off{font-size:0;text-align:right;margin:0;position:relative}.wpseo_centro_fig-template-default h3.cta-btn-off a{display:inline-block;position:relative;width:50px;height:50px}.wpseo_centro_fig-template-default h3.cta-btn-off a::after{width:50px;height:50px;border:1px solid #1e6938;border-radius:50%;position:absolute;right:0;top:50%;transform:translateY(-50%);color:#1e6938;content:"\f30b";font-family:"Font Awesome 5 Free";display:flex;align-items:center;justify-content:center;font-weight:600;text-align:center;font-size:20px;line-height:50px}.wpseo_centro_fig-template-default .compleanno-badge{text-align:right}@media screen and (max-width:769px){.wpseo_centri_correlati_container{display:block!important}.wpseo_centri_centro_correlato{width:100%;padding:unset;margin-bottom:15px}.wpseo_centro_fig-template-default .compleanno-badge{text-align:left}.wpseo_centro_fig-template-default h3.cta-btn-off{padding-bottom:20px}.wpseo_centro_fig-template-default .offerta-centro-container{width:100%;margin-left:0;margin-right:0}.wpseo_centro_fig-template-default .offerta-centro-icon-container{border-radius:10px 10px 0 0}}